      <body>&lt;p&gt;Twitter provides a platform for users to upload and share ideas and
content. Users may share Tweets posted by others using features such as
&lt;a href=&quot;http://help.twitter.com/forums/10711/entries/77606&quot; title=&quot;What is Retweet? &quot;&gt;Retweeting.&lt;/a&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;As a policy, we do not intervene in personal disputes between users.
If you believe your Tweet has been posted without proper attribution
and the situations below are inapplicable to your case, you can use an
@reply or direct message to contact the other user.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;h1&gt;Reporting Automated Spam Bots&lt;br /&gt;&lt;/h1&gt;
&lt;p style=&quot;margin: 0px 0px 6px; padding: 1px 0px; color: #333333; clear: left; font-size: 1em; line-height: 1.4em; text-align: left;&quot;&gt;Some
automated spam accounts steal other users' Tweets in order to appear
like a real person. If you think you might be experiencing this issue,
please file a &lt;a href=&quot;http://help.twitter.com/tickets/new&quot;&gt;support request&lt;/a&gt; selecting &quot;Reporting spam&quot; from the drop-down. Our Trust &amp;amp; Safety
team can investigate to determine if this is the cause. Please include
links to the exact username you are reporting, and any relevant status
updates (&lt;span style=&quot;line-height: normal;&quot;&gt;see &lt;a href=&quot;http://help.twitter.com/forums/10711/entries/80586&quot; title=&quot;How to Find a Tweet's Status Link&quot;&gt;this help page&lt;/a&gt; for detailed instructions on finding a Tweet's status link).&amp;nbsp;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p style=&quot;margin: 0px 0px 6px; padding: 1px 0px; color: #333333; clear: left; font-size: 1em; line-height: 1.4em; text-align: left;&quot;&gt;&lt;span style=&quot;line-height: normal;&quot;&gt;&lt;/span&gt;The &lt;a href=&quot;http://help.twitter.com/forums/26257/entries/18311&quot; title=&quot;Twitter Rules&quot;&gt;Twitter Rules&lt;/a&gt; include a list of criteria we consider when investigating potential
spam accounts. Accounts showing a pattern of repeatedly reposting
others' content without attribution, particularly in an automated
fashion, may be suspended for spam.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;h1&gt;Reposting Copyrighted Material Without Permission&lt;/h1&gt;
&lt;p&gt;Copyright complaints concern the unauthorized distribution or
republishing of material protected by copyright law. As stated in our &lt;a href=&quot;http://twitter.com/terms&quot;&gt;Terms of Service&lt;/a&gt;,
Twitter strives to uphold all relevant copyright laws. Our help page on &lt;a href=&quot;http://help.twitter.com/forums/26257/entries/15795&quot; title=&quot;Filing a DMCA or Copyright Take-down Notice&quot;&gt;Filing a Copyright complaint or DMCA Take-Down Notice&lt;/a&gt; has information on how to report copyright violations.&lt;/p&gt;</body>
